MySQL Ripristino di un backup di un database o di una tabella


Esempio

mysql [options] db_name < filename.sql

Nota che:

  • db_name deve essere un database esistente;
  • il tuo utente autenticato ha privilegi sufficienti per eseguire tutti i comandi all'interno del tuo filename.sql ;
  • L'estensione del file .sql è completamente una questione di stile. Qualsiasi estensione funzionerebbe.
  • Non è possibile specificare un nome tabella da caricare in anche se è possibile specificarne uno da cui eseguire il dump. Questo deve essere fatto all'interno di filename.sql .

In alternativa, quando lo strumento riga di comando MySQL , è possibile ripristinare (o eseguire qualsiasi altro script) utilizzando il comando di origine:

source filename.sql

o

\. filename.sql